At this moment, inside Jennie's carriage...

With Rayn's limited Arcadian vocabulary, he could barely make out the blurred words on the book's cover, which seemed to say, "About...Forging."

Yes, these were the only two words Rayn could decipher.

But Rayn was already captivated!

It was impossible not to be drawn in.

This was a book written in Spirit Script (Arcadian) and related to blacksmithing.

Remember, Rayn had the Blacksmithing Profession Panel.

Therefore, any method or technique that could potentially boost his Blacksmithing Profession Level was of extraordinary significance to him, equivalent to possessing an Extraordinary Combat Technique.

Moreover, this was a book about blacksmithing written in Arcadian, and there might be hidden wonders within.

This stirred Rayn's emotions slightly.

So, inside the carriage, Rayn asked Jennie about the book's origin.

"Miss Jennie, did you find this book in your family's library?"

"Yes, Lord Rayn. I stumbled upon it while browsing through the library these past few days."

"It seems like this book hasn't been touched in a long time. When I found it, it was covered in dust and placed in the bottom corner of the shelf."

Jennie's sparkling eyes met Rayn's, and she could tell he was interested in the book. So, she elaborated a bit more.

Of course, she also exaggerated a little.

In reality, this book was kept on the most precious ancient bookshelf in the Crowley family.

When her father, Baron Crowley, was alive, he valued these rare ancient books, and Jennie had no access to them at the time.

Now, naturally, no one could stop her.

Additionally, this was the last book related to Spirit Script that she could find in the family library.

As for why she said that? It was to highlight the family's heritage and make Rayn, the guardian knight, value the Crowley family and her even more.

Rayn's eyes lit up slightly as he thought, "Could it be that easy to find?"

Tsk, tsk!

The heritage of hereditary nobles is truly impressive!

At that moment, a thought crossed Rayn's mind.

"Jennie, if you have the time, could you please organize the family library and let me borrow any similar books you find? I would greatly appreciate it."

Jennie was momentarily stunned. She had only slightly exaggerated to showcase her family's heritage and make Rayn, the guardian knight, value her and her family more.

She hadn't expected Lord Rayn to make such a request.

Was this request too much? Of course not!

Jennie's mind quickly went to work, and a light bulb lit up!

That's right! Even though her family was gone, she still had her best friends.

If all else failed, she could ask her friends for help. She refused to believe that they couldn't find a few Spirit Script books in the entire Myester County town.

So, Jennie confidently replied, "Of course, no problem!"

"Miss Jennie, I'm truly grateful!"

Soon, the group arrived at Rayn's home smoothly, riding in the carriage.

As Rayn helped his mother, Emma, down from the carriage, the front door suddenly opened, and Old Rayn and Mint rushed out, their faces filled with a mix of anxiety and joy.

"Lord Rayn, I won't disturb you then!" Seeing this, Jennie naturally didn't want to intrude.

Rayn guessed that the events at the church must have spread throughout Shiny Gold Town within the past half-hour.

The town wasn't big, so news traveled fast.

Even Old Rayn, who had gone to work early in the morning, had rushed back home.

"Emma, are you alright?"

"Mom!" Mint rushed into Emma's embrace.

After a round of sharing, the family's mood finally calmed down.

Rayn comforted his father and Mint before heading upstairs.

He removed his worn-out knight's plate armor and wiped his body before changing into a linen waistcoat.

Then, he began searching for the other two books and tried to decipher the meaning of the words on the book's cover.

After all, the feeling of knowing only half the story was the most irritating.

It was like a woman veiling her face with a pipa, leaving just enough exposed to tantalize.

After spending about ten minutes translating the book's title, Rayn felt a surge of joy.

The ancient book's title was: "Exploring the Application of Scorching Touch in the Field of Blacksmithing."

However, Rayn still had a question: what exactly was this 'Scorching Touch'? Was it a type of wizardry, a special artifact, or a unique technique?

Before Rayn could turn the page to continue his research, there was a knock on the door.

"Brother, there's someone downstairs looking for you," Mint's young voice called out.

"Alright, Mint. I'll be right there."

Obviously, with the recent attack on the town, Rayn, as the Deputy Sheriff, had many matters to attend to. This wasn't the best time for research.

When Rayn went downstairs, he saw a fellow night watchman who reported, "Lord Rayn, some noblemen have arrived from the church, including Knight Lloyd and Swordmaster Peres. They would like to invite you over."

"Alright, let's go."

However, Rayn decided to change his clothes first. He switched from the linen waistcoat to his previous plate armor.

Although he had the Extraordinary Ability 'Iron Skin', an extra layer of protection would undoubtedly be safer.

After all, whenever possible, it was best to 'Layered Armor'!

When Rayn returned to the church, he saw several people in knight armor, including the familiar faces of Knight Lloyd and Swordmaster Peres.

Lord Rayn was familiar with these two, but they did not know him. After all, Rayn's previous level was too low to even be considered.

The beautiful Baroness Crowley in the carriage lifted the curtain and nodded at Rayn as he approached, giving him a slight smile.

Among the crowd, the only person Rayn didn't recognize was a bearded middle-aged man.

"Knight Lloyd, Swordmaster Peres, I'm Rayn. May I ask who this is?"

"This is Baron Alonso," Knight Lloyd introduced.

Alonso? Rayn's pupils contracted sharply. Wasn't he the mastermind behind the previous attack on him?

According to Hamilton's earlier introduction, he was also Kyra's brother.

The eldest son of the Habsburg Count! If Rayn hadn't known about the previous incident, he would have been deceived by this 'actor' Baron.

At this moment, Alonso was also 'curiously' sizing up Rayn.

"Baron, good day!" Rayn bowed slightly and smiled.

This gesture fully demonstrated Rayn's self-discipline as an 'actor'.

After some small talk, Knight Lloyd immediately stated the reason for Rayn's presence.

After all, they all found this matter too absurd and bizarre!

So, Knight Lloyd directly asked, "Rayn, did you kill these heretics who have reached the extraordinary level?"

Just now, they had inspected the bodies on the cart and confirmed from the black robes and attire that they were indeed Black Flame Adepts.

Moreover, from the wounds on these bodies, it was clear that they had been cleanly and neatly cut in half with a single stroke!

However, the angles of the cuts varied; some were split right down the middle, while others were split diagonally.

But from any angle, the attacks they suffered were extremely fierce and ruthless.

Such sword skills and strength were beyond Knight Lloyd's abilities, let alone Rayn, who in his memory was only a Knight Cadet.

The same doubt lingered in the minds of Swordmaster Peres and Baron Alonso.

When they heard Knight Lloyd's question, they immediately focused their gaze on Rayn.

Rayn nodded and said, "Yes, Knight Lloyd."

Rayn had no intention of hiding it, as it was truly impossible to conceal.

With Hamilton absent, Rayn was the only extraordinary fighter in Flashgold Town.

Apart from the Night Watch colleagues who witnessed Rayn killing these Black Flame Adepts, many of the rescued residents of Flashgold Town had also seen the scene.

So, it wasn't that he didn't want to hide it, but that it was truly impossible!

"Rayn, you've entered knighthood," Swordmaster Peres said, unable to hold back his question.

Before Rayn could answer, Baron Alonso replied, "I do know this. Rayn entered the extraordinary level some time ago!"

A few days ago, he had sent his butler Michel to talk to Rayn, so he naturally knew that Rayn had already entered the extraordinary level.

"It seems that everyone has underestimated your strength this time." Baron Alonso examined Rayn with an inquisitive gaze, his mind filled with questions.

Even after entering the extraordinary level and becoming a full-fledged knight, the chances of defeating a Black Flame Adept were still very slim.

For Rayn to have killed four Black Flame Adepts, it was unlikely that anyone present could guarantee they could do the same!

"Baron, thank you for your praise," Rayn said with a slight smile, maintaining the demeanor of an 'actor'.

After all, there were times when one had to be tactful.

At this moment, the sound of galloping hooves approached from not too far away, as if a large group of riders was rushing towards them from the west side of Flashgold Town.

Rayn looked up and saw a team of cavalry suddenly appear, led by a worried-looking Hamilton.

It seemed that the messenger sent by the short Matteo had finally arrived.

But the timing seemed a bit late!

The battle had already ended nearly an hour ago! Rayn thought.

"That guy, Matteo, finally managed to send word," Matteo muttered beside him.

No wonder Matteo was complaining; with the battle being a matter of minutes, it was already considered a delay for the messenger to arrive.

Knight Lloyd glanced at the cavalryman beside Hamilton and said, "The previous messenger was probably killed. This one was sent by me."

"Hmm?"

Rayn scanned the area and, as expected, didn't see the Night Watchman named Dor but instead saw Lagra, who looked anxious.

The morning investigation team had now returned with the same members.

After dismounting, Hamilton, with a somber expression, greeted Rayn and the others before examining the scene.

As the sheriff of Flashgold Town, he was the first to return upon hearing that the town was under attack by heretics.

Rayn exchanged a few words with Lagra before being called aside by Hamilton.

Upon learning that the attackers were heretics, Dean Rudolph and the four Temple Knights from the church immediately decided to join Hamilton.

After all, the Demon Knight was deep within the Nocturne Forest and wouldn't pose an immediate threat."

Recently, the restless cult had been causing headaches for the Wind and Sea Goddess Church.

So, Dean Rudolph and the Temple Knights followed Hamilton, surrounding the cart and examining the bodies of the Black Flame Adepts.

"What a fierce sword skill!" exclaimed one of the Temple Knights.

The others nodded in agreement, well aware of the difficulty of splitting a Black Flame Adept in half, having fought them before.

"This is Matri," Dean Rudolph exclaimed, his eyes narrowing.

Despite his expressionless face, his mind was filled with surprise.

Although he didn't recognize the other two, he had crossed paths with Matri several times, only for him to slip away each time.

The deceased was once an apprentice wizard, but for reasons unknown, he had gotten entangled with the Flame Black Church. Rumor has it that he was particularly skilled in a certain ritual, which caught the attention of the church's upper echelons.

It was hard to believe that this boy, who still looked slightly immature, could be responsible for the deaths of these three Flame Black Adepts.

However, the facts seemed to repeatedly remind him that this was the only plausible explanation, especially with so many witnesses around. Logic dictated that this incident couldn't be faked.

For the Wind and Sea Goddess Church, this was undoubtedly good news. Whether or not Rain was responsible didn't matter; what mattered was that the Flame Black Church had lost four Extraordinary individuals in Flashgold Town, a significant blow to their forces.

"Wait! Dean Rudolph, something's not right here. There are one, two, six...six and a half corpses in total, which means three Flame Black Adepts. But where's the other half a corpse?" One of the Temple Knights, being particularly observant, pointed out.

Matteo, standing nearby, immediately pointed to a pile of black ash outside the church, "There! The other one is over there."

The group followed Matteo's gaze to the ground, where a large heap of black ash lay.

Dean Rudolph and the Temple Knights quickly approached the pile, and despite the body being reduced to ash, they could still discern some clues.

"Dean Rudolph, it's Human Skin Armor," said one of the Temple Knights, poking at the ash with his longsword and picking up a small fragment, which he examined before looking up with a shocked expression.

"What? Say that again!" Dean Rudolph exclaimed, his face showing his surprise.

"Dean Rudolph, it's an Apostle Token," another Temple Knight exclaimed, his longsword seemingly touching a hard object as he cleaned it.

A rhombus-shaped black flame token appeared before everyone's eyes.

"This is an Apostle!" Dean Rudolph couldn't maintain his composure, his face showing disbelief as he stared at the token.

"An Apostle??" The other two Temple Knights' eyes widened, and their mouths hung open in shock.

The church members' screams, especially the usually calm Dean Rudolph's, immediately drew the attention of the others nearby.

Lloyd Knight, Swordmaster Perese, and Hamilton all turned to look.

Baron Alonso, however, stood frozen, as if struck by lightning, his face showing utter shock.

"What? A Flame Black Apostle was killed too?" He thought to himself.

"This is a Flame Black Apostle, for crying out loud!"

"An Apostle, whose strength surpasses even Senior Knights!"

Generally, only Peak Knights could rival Apostles, and there had been no records of Apostles being killed, except in rare cases where several Senior Knights combined their strength.

Although he had a mutually beneficial relationship with the Flame Black Church, he wasn't privy to the details of their operations.

When he first heard that Rain had killed four Flame Black Adepts, he was shocked. But to discover that one of them was an Apostle...this was beyond shocking!"

Compared to the others, Dean Rudolph and the four Temple Knights, as fellow believers of the divine, understood the significance of this and the difficulty involved."

At that moment, Hamilton was pulling Rain aside for a private conversation.

"Rain, did you single-handedly kill these four Extraordinary members of the Flame Black Church?" Hamilton, equally astonished, scrutinized his 'trusted aide' as he asked.

Although he had already overestimated Rain's combat prowess, the current situation still shocked him.

After receiving the news from Lloyd Knight's messenger, Hamilton's vision darkened. He was concerned about Rain's safety and the potential fallout from such a significant security incident in Flashgold Town. He knew he would be held accountable, and might even lose his noble title.

At that moment, he glanced at County City Sheriff, Viscount Hamadi. But from the latter's shocked expression, Hamilton couldn't discern whether the sheriff was genuinely unaware or feigning ignorance.

However, when Hamilton arrived in Flashgold Town, the situation took an unexpected turn.

What was supposed to be a liability might now become a blessing in disguise.

'Under Sheriff Hamilton's command, Flashgold Town feigned weakness to lure in a large group of heretics led by four Extraordinary members. Although there were casualties, the heretics' arrogance was severely dealt with!'

The difference in official statements was significant, and Rain was the key figure in this turnaround.

"Yes, Sheriff Hamilton, I did kill them. Of course, I had the assistance of my fellow Night Watchmen," Rain acknowledged, pointing to Matteo and the others.

This made Matteo and the Night Watchmen feel incredibly grateful, like they were tasting honey.

"Look! This is what a true noble of the Dragon Empire is like! He never takes credit for himself!"

Instead, he shared the credit with them.

"Also, my Bear Sword Technique suddenly reached a new level of understanding," Rain added, revealing only what he could without exposing his true strength.

But Rain wasn't lying; he was being completely honest.

Since the Bear Sword Technique reached Level 6, Rain has felt a noticeable difference compared to before.

Upon hearing this, Hamilton had a hunch and couldn't help but wonder, "Could it be...?"

This caused his eyebrows to twitch slightly, and he said curiously, "Oh? Rain, why don't you show us your skills right now?"

"Sure!"

Rain also wanted to demonstrate the improvement in his swordsmanship.

As for whether he could convince everyone that he relied on his swordsmanship to defeat the four Extraordinary Cultists, that was another matter.

But at least, he could give them a reason, a lead, to believe that he had the potential to defeat those four.

Otherwise, letting them speculate wildly or even sending people to secretly observe or monitor him afterward would make him passive!

When Rain mentioned demonstrating his swordsmanship, all the nobles, including Viscount Hamadi, Alonso Baron, Lloyd, and Peres, turned their attention towards him.

Even Dean Rudolph and the Temple Knights, who were about to enter the church to check the situation, stopped in their tracks and turned to watch.

After learning that three Flame Black Cultists and one Flame Black Apostle had been killed by this young knight, almost everyone present was filled with curiosity!

Additionally, the beautiful Crowley Baroness, accompanied by Miss Jenny, gracefully descended from their carriage.

The crowd formed a large circle, intently watching Rain as he drew his Radiant Greatsword.

"Oh! It's a Radiant Stone Weapon!" Dean Rudolph exclaimed softly.

He hadn't expected this young man to surprise him one after another.

Radiant Stone Weapons were not easy to come by; one had to either pay a high price at auctions or rely on personal opportunities.

Of course, the church had Holy Power Weapons that could achieve the same effect as Radiant Stone Weapons, so there was no need to spend money on them.

Seeing so many people gathering to watch, Rain didn't feel nervous.

After all, he was about to demonstrate his skills, and exposing just a glimpse of his abilities at this moment was perfect!

The Bear Sword Technique was an excellent choice for this.

Rain stood in the center of the field, assuming the starting pose of the Bear Sword Technique.

One hour ago.

East of Flashgold Town.

Among the Black Sails Pirates, Phil Kraz, carrying an oversized bow, thought for a moment and then turned to a bearded pirate beside him, saying, "Andre, send two clever ones to scout the town!"

"Yes, boss!" The bearded man replied in a deep voice.

It was evident that having seventy to eighty bloodthirsty ruffians turn around and leave without firing a single shot was a decision made by Phil Kraz, the deputy leader of the Black Sails Pirates, which would significantly affect the morale of the crew.

Therefore, Phil decided to send a few people to scout the town first and assess the situation.

If Flashgold Town's defenses were weak, he planned to attack without waiting for any signals.

Otherwise, his men would likely grumble, and leading the crew would become challenging in the future.

After all, most pirates had their brains in their pants, and they followed whoever could make them rich.

Using brute force to suppress them was the worst strategy, as they might turn to other pirate fleets at the drop of a hat.

Soon, two relatively short pirates, who looked more like civilians after a quick disguise, were chosen by the bearded man.

The two pirates hurried towards Flashgold Town to carry out their reconnaissance mission.

At first, the wailing sounds coming from Flashgold Town delighted the two pirates, and their hearts rejoiced.

Huh!

It seemed like the town had just been attacked!

Moreover, there didn't seem to be many law enforcers on the streets, at least not within their line of sight.

So, after a quick tour, the two pirates were ready to return and report.

However, just as they turned to leave, they heard the sound of galloping hooves and felt the ground tremble slightly beneath their feet.

They immediately turned back and saw a large cavalry squad rushing towards the town from the west.

The sharp-eyed pair immediately noticed several fully armored knights and even the distinctively styled Temple Knights among the group.

Instantly, cold sweat broke out on their foreheads.

Damn, if the cavalry had arrived just a minute later, they would have reported that the town's defenses were weak and could be attacked!

After that, they weren't sure how many of their fellow pirates would survive, but they knew for sure that they wouldn't make it out alive!

Because even if they did survive, Phil would probably kill them!

"Let's go! We must report this! It's a trap!"

"Damn it! No wonder those bastards didn't give any signals; they had already fled!"

The two pirate scouts grumbled as they hurried back to their hidden location.

After hearing the scouts' report, the Black Sails Pirates felt their hearts skip a beat, realizing it was a trap!

At the same time, they understood that today's raid was unlikely to succeed.

Although they were fearless, they weren't brainless, and it was clear that the enemy had set up a trap, waiting for them.

Those foolish pirates who would blindly charge in were long gone!

"Retreat!" Phil's eyes flashed, and he quickly waved his arm, signaling his men to withdraw.

His thoughts differed from those of the two scouts he had sent.

Phil felt that the Flame Black Church was quite reliable, as they hadn't set them up! Even after realizing the situation was unfavorable, they hadn't recklessly fired signal rockets, forcing the Black Sails Pirates to face the storm.

Hmm, they could continue collaborating with the Flame Black Church in the future.

However,

He couldn't fulfill the promise he had made to Baron Norman.

Oh well, let that Squire-level knight-in-training live a little longer.

What a lucky guy!

(End of Chapter)
